Public furniture for Prague
Prague, the ancient capital city of the Czech Republic, boasts a fascinating history, spanning from its Romanesque origins to its flourishing during the Gothic, Renaissance, and Baroque eras, during which it served as the capital of the Kingdom of Bohemia. Each district in Prague exudes its own distinctive atmosphere and unique charm.
When designing furniture to complement this rich heritage, we sought to infuse a sense of antiquity into the pieces that would harmonize with the city’s timeless allure. The whole family of the new furniture is very diverse, it was important to create a design identity that could fit for all the pieces. Utilizing casted metal parts, meticulously shaped as sculptural elements, we were able to strike the perfect balance between modernity and tradition.
